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
325 69 81701307
962033954 284 015945117
962033954 284 015945117
518 53061379192 8194101 14
All about undefined
Interested in learning more?
962033954 284 015945117
518 53061379192 8194101 14
See more
0969275060 57 79962
2404272299 683 5532 798
See more
89377586 539001
3326 58749067 124375720 1918 89
See more